Make the run pdf download link php

So assuming you have access to root user, you can create any database using mysql mysqladmin binary. Pdf is the portable document format developed by adobe. This php script can generate pdf context directly to. A blank page in the web browser a red x icon a brokenlink indicator, such as a red square, a blue triangle, or a blue circle error.

This screensht shows the output screen that shows the list of database results with the generate pdf button. Uestudio has built in php support which allows you to run scripts, check syntax, and more. Php is the most popular web backend programming language. In this tutorial you will learn how to force download a file using php. But same wont happen if you double clicked on a php file probably it would open in an editor. How to make pdf file downloadable in html link using php. However, i am trying to make it where after the thank you it will give them a link to click i have a send. To set up the server we are using a software called wamp server. At the end of your monthly term, you will be automatically renewed at the promotional monthly subscription rate until the end of the promo period, unless you elect to change or. Its an open standard implemented by adobe in their acrobat series of software, but implementable and. If the user submits all the required fields, then my page prints.

Normally, you dont necessarily need to use any server side scripting language like php to download images, zip files, pdf documents, exe files, etc. The php download code doesnt hide the file name and in some situations it might be better to use a unique string or id as a key for the download. If you use code in your comments, please put it in these tags php, sql, css, js php code example. In this tutorial youll learn how to download files like images, word or pdf documents. I had to make a opensource solution for creating simpel report analyses thats based on things like. The headers will force the disposition as download. This can be done with apache or nginx or even iis, or with a builtin server, like this one. Sometimes it wants the user to be prompted to save the data such as generated pdf. Click the last item here to set the location of the php executable.

Is it also possible to use php and serve the invoices by not directly having the user point to them. How do i make a link to download a file rather than visit it. We will need to create php script file and pass the file name in the attribute that. There are a few different methods you can do this, my favorite is phpbased. In this post i will explain you how to generate a simple pdf file from your mysql database using php. Edit pdf free pdf editor working directly in your browser. The reason is php files first need be processed in a web server before sending their output to the web browser therefore before running php files, they should be placed inside the web. Download xampp from here and then double click the downloaded installer file to begin xampp installation. Pdf file, instead do something like download my ebook. To configure php support, click the coding tab then open the php drop down. Submit button to download a file php the sitepoint forums.

To download pdf from html link using php with the help of header function in php. How to run multiple versions of php on one server sitepoint. Not all of the headers listed above are strictly necessary in fact, only the contenttype header is truly necessary to make the download work properly. For this purpose we will use the popular php library fpdf which will enable us to generate the pdf file with the content and ourput format we desire. Please note that the pdf form field cannot be set as readonly to use pdf action. Now, as you dynamically generate pdf file, you may want to avoid saving the file in the file system of your servers host. Generate download file link in php duplicate ask question asked 10 years, 4 months ago.

This attribute is only used if the attribute is set. Ok, enough with the introduction, now follow the steps below to run your first php code. Create a local php mysql development environment uestudio. To run php for the web, you need to install a web server like apache and you also need a database server like mysql. The download attribute is only used if the attribute is set the value of the attribute will be the name of the downloaded file. On clicking this button the fpdf library is invoked to build the pdf report with the mysql result. Trigger to download a file when clicking link all php tricks. What the script does is that it reads the pdf file and outputs it to the buffer. I now see a banner at the top of cpanel saying our server has changed, without notice. Becker pub 2048d5da04b5d 20120319 key fingerprint f382 5282 6acd 957e f380 d39f 2f79 56bc 5da0 4b5d uid stanislav malyshev php key uid stanislav malyshev php key uid stanislav. Open a pdf file from php link php server side scripting. The link points to an unconvincing url theres no way to say where the link actually points, the links text says absolutely nothing about what will be done. Running your own url shortener is fun, geeky and useful.

I want to create the download link in my sample website, but i dont have idea of how to create it. The download package contains all necessary files, along with some tutorials on how to use it. Download zip file download pdf file this is your pdf document it sounds like a joke, but im. Wamp server is supported in windows and xamp is supported in both. I have a paginated image gallery, and under each image is a small link that says download comp. If you want the users to download the pdf and not open it in their browser you can zip the pdf up into a zip file and link to the zipped file. Fpdf is a php class which allows you to generate pdf files, and does not depend on additional php libraries fpdf is free and can be downloaded from the official websites download section. They will then be prompted by their browser to download the file. How to run php program, code or file on your own computer.

The download attribute specifies that the target will be downloaded when a user clicks on the hyperlink. A php code will run as a web server module or as a command line interface. Running php in html files another post on the same topic elicited this. If youve added php to your web server to be able to enhance your sites capabilities, you may be surprised to learn that you create a link in php the same as you do in html. How to force download files using php tutorial republic. Please, be polite and helpful and do not spam or offend others. A uniform resource identifier uri is a string that identifies resolves to a resource on the internettypically a file that is the destination of a hypertext link.

This tutorial demonstrates how to create a login page with mysql data base. There are no restrictions on allowed values, and the browser will automatically detect the correct file extension and add it to the file. The contentdisposition header is good to include so that you can specify a proper filename. Start by creating a new file on your server or on your development computer called download. Youre probably already aware of how to create a link in html. Therefore, you can use our pdf editor online from anywhere, via your favorite web browser.

Offer starts on jan 8, 2020 and expires on sept 30, 2020. Havent changed anything on our site since 2017, down today due to non parsing of embedded php. Once theyve downloaded they can unzip the zipped file to access the pdf. If you still havent joined our community yet, you can create your free account now posting tip. Drag and drop your pdf document into the pdf editor. Before enter into the code part, you would need special privileges to create or to delete a mysql database. I know that i could use hashes instead to obscure the data. Get adobe acrobat pdf pack at the reduced monthly subscription price of mo plus applicable taxesvatgst through the adobe store. Just follow the instructions from the installer and youll be done installing php within a few clicks.

How to run php files in browser with sublime text 3 quora. Behavior is only limited by the protocol, which is chosen by first word s, ftps, etc. Currently im using a simple numbering scheme invoice01. Solved how to display and download pdf file made with. The following snippet shows how to generate a simple pdf and generate a direct download using dompdf. The adobe acrobatreader that is running cannot be used to view pdf files in a web browser. Personally, i like zipping up the pdf and forcing the download. The demo page demonstrates the php code examples for file upload and download and php directory functions to show files in select menu.

319 176 627 106 1005 374 1489 646 1370 638 1413 931 190 371 1585 364 1253 865 1106 1392 295 583 1505 1269 331 189 874 173 1352 140 1193 1046 34 1472 279 674 789 29